Pop-up vaccine clinics coming to the Nelson and Castlegar areas

Another round of pop-up vaccine clinics is coming to the Nelson/Castlegar areas.

“Interior Health will host drop-in immunization clinics in the Kootenay Boundary area for anyone who has not yet received their first dose of the COVID-19 vaccine, or anyone who received their first dose more than 28 days ago,” said Interior Health.

Anyone in the area born in 2009 or earlier can get their shot with no appointment needed.
